Plasmodium yoelii yoelii

Taxonomy ID: 73239 (for references in articles please use NCBI:txid73239)
current name
Plasmodium yoelii yoelii
homotypic synonym:
Plasmodium yoelii subsp. yoelii
NCBI BLAST name: apicomplexans
Rank: subspecies
Genetic code: Translation table 1 (Standard)
Mitochondrial genetic code: Translation table 4 (Mold Mitochondrial; Protozoan Mitochondrial; Coelenterate Mitochondrial; Mycoplasma; Spiroplasma)
Plastid genetic code: Translation table 11 (Bacterial, Archaeal and Plant Plastid)
Lineage( abbreviated )
Eukaryota; Sar; Alveolata; Apicomplexa; Aconoidasida; Haemosporida; Plasmodiidae; Plasmodium; Plasmodium (Vinckeia)
